Best AI Models for N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 (24.0GB)
24 GB is the enthusiast tier for running AI models locally. It comfortably handles 7B–13B models at high quality and opens the door to larger 30B models at moderate quantization.
This is one of the most popular memory tiers for local AI, found in GPUs like the RTX 4090 and RTX 3090. You can run Llama 3 8B, Mistral 7B, and Qwen 2.5 7B at Q5_K_M or Q6_K quality with fast token generation and generous context windows. Larger 14B models like DeepSeek R1 Distill fit comfortably at Q4_K_M. For even bigger models, 30B class runs at Q2–Q3, but 70B models are generally too heavy for single-GPU inference at this tier.
Runs Well
- 7B models (Llama 3 8B, Mistral 7B) at Q5–Q8 quality
- 13B–14B models at Q4–Q5 quality
- Small models (3B–4B) at FP16 precision
- Multimodal models like LLaVA 7B
Challenging
- 30B models only at Q2–Q3 quantization
- 70B models do not fit in VRAM
- Large context windows with 14B+ models

N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 Specifications
- Brand
- NVIDIA
- Architecture
- Ampere
- VRAM
- 24.0 GB GDDR6X
- Memory Bandwidth
- 936.2 GB/s
- CUDA Cores
- 10,496
- Tensor Cores
- 328
- FP16 Performance
- 71.00 TFLOPS
- TDP
- 350W
- Release Date
- 2020-09-24
- MSRP
- $1,499

- How many parameters can N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 handle?
With 24 GB,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 supports models from 3B to 30B parameters depending on quantization level. At Q4_K_M (the recommended sweet spot), you can fit roughly 40B parameters. This means 7B models at high quality (Q6/Q8) or 30B+ models at Q4.
- What quantization should I use on N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090?
For the best balance of quality and speed on the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090, start with Q4_K_M — it preserves ~85% of the original model quality while keeping VRAM usage reasonable. With 24+ GB, you have the headroom to run 7B models at Q5_K_M or even Q6_K for noticeably better output quality. For larger 30B models, Q4_K_M remains the sweet spot.
- How fast is N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 for AI inference?
With 936.2 GB/s memory bandwidth, the N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3090 achieves approximately 135 tokens/sec on a 7B model at Q4_K_M — that's very fast, well above conversational speed. A 14B model runs at ~68 tok/s. Token generation speed scales inversely with model size — smaller models are significantly faster.
tok/s = (936.2 GB/s ÷ model GB) × efficiency
Smaller models = faster inference. Memory bandwidth is the main bottleneck for token generation speed.
